Create smooth, precise moves for your videos using the Spectrum ST4 Motion Control Pan & Tilt Head with Gold mount battery plate from eMotimo. This robust aluminum head supports a maximum equipment load of 15 lb and includes an Arca-style mounting system plate for use with a compatible tripod, slider, or motion-control vehicle. Head features include smooth ramping, the ability to set up to seven keyframes, and 11 preset moves ranging from a quiet interview to turbo mode. This motion control head features accurate move repetition, even at high speeds.

This four-axis head has built-in pan and tilt control plus two motor ports for adding optional FIZ (focus/iris/zoom) and/or slider control. Use the included wireless Bluetooth remote for controlling the head or set up a slow, continuous move for robotic B-camera coverage of an interview or other event. The Spectrum ST4 head can also be programmed for time-lapse moves when used with a separately available shutter cable.

In addition to the remote control, battery plate, and L-bracket, the Spectrum ST4 includes an Arca-style base mount, a 12 VAC adapter, and a hard carrying case.

Q: 1. Can this be used with two FIZ motors? Product Information says that it already comes with one.

A: The eMotimo Spectrum ST4 Pro Bundle + Dana Dolly Integration can support one (1) additional motor. However, a more advanced option from eMotimo to consider, that will support up to 7-axis control, is the eMotimo Spectrum ST4.3 + Fz Pro + Dana Dolly Integration Bundle (Gold Mount), B&H # EMST4P3GMLCD, and it would allow you to control two (2) motors and a turntable at the same time. The eMotomo Spectrum ST 4.3 uses standard Tilta Nucleus-M focus/zoom motors such as the Tilta Nucleus-M Motor Kit I (B&H # TIWLCT03M1). Q: 2. How loud is the motor? Will it be noticeable if it is running while someone is speaking to a room?

A: The motor makes noise that may be picked up by microphones depending on the distance between the motor and the subject or the motor and the audio recording equipment. We recommend mounting microphone equipment at least a few feet away from the motor to avoid sound issues.
